Transaction 5cfa670bcbc1627870afd00135b309faa33f8e4830d349fb65332834f1ff13a3
1 Input
2 Outputs
- 5cfa670bcbc1627870afd00135b309faa33f8e4830d349fb65332834f1ff13a3:0
- 5cfa670bcbc1627870afd00135b309faa33f8e4830d349fb65332834f1ff13a3:1
value 125000
address 15pc4hku123hVGN5vggxiGNT7izBNGAHrz
value 180116000
address 3LvnoVDNoSn3CyqD8mQDyrmXSBXe8PVLiS